Ultra-thin polymer membranes enable fast, selective ion transport for energy storage

"irregular/ disordered pore structures leads to trade-off between selectivity/ permeability... overcome using interfacial 3-μm-thick polymeric membrane cross-linking separation layer on top of polymeric supporting layer... enables 82.38% vanadium flow battery energy efficiency, 300 mA/cm2 current density... tune separation layer thickness/ morphology by varying cross-linking time/ types of agents... precise angstrom-scale ion sieving, high ion selectivity/ low resistance... membrane-based separation, energy storage"
